Latest Patents

Kotate holds a patent for a "Control apparatus for a synchronous machine," which addresses the challenges related to shaft torsional oscillation signals. His invention permits the detection of oscillations in a rotatable torsional system, which encompasses a rotor of a synchronous machine and at least one rotatable body. By utilizing a stabilizing control device, Kotake’s system can advance the phase of the oscillation signal at a specific frequency. This capability allows for the controlled management of sub-synchronous resonance (SSR) within the torsional system, thus enhancing the efficiency and stability of synchronous machines.
